Job Description

GridOS Technical Lead overseeing technical deliveries in power systems and software implementations for energy clients. Collaborating with project managers and teams to ensure quality and timely execution.

Responsibilities:

  • Work with the Project Manager (PM) and Delivery Manager (DM) through close coordination for scope management, schedule, risk management, and quality management
  • Lead technical delivery for the project as per your domain expertise workstream
  • Act as an SME for the organization, coordinating cross-organizationally and independently mentoring project team
  • Prepare input data such as network model files, load & generation forecasts, future planning scenarios, resources availability, and generation cost data
  • Collaborate with our Service Engineering development lead during the development cycle to ensure all custom deliverables meet defined needs and standards
  • Debug software and document issues for the testing teams
  • Report on project outcomes and present findings to project partners and stakeholders

Requirements:

  • Minimum Bachelor's degree in Information Technology, Computer Science, Physics, Electrical Engineering, or related Engineering Discipline from an accredited university or college
  • 5+ years relevant work experience
  • Strong analysis skills including requirements elicitation and management skills
  • Familiar with emerging energy industry trends and implications on utility clients
  • Familiar with Operating systems such as MS-Windows Server and Red Hat Linux
  • Experience with Kubernetes, microservices, and data stores like elasticsearch, PostgreSQL, Kibana, Grafana, kafka
  • Programming experience in software development with Microsoft Visual Studio / Development tools, Eclipse, C#, and C++ programming
  • Experience in software analysis, design, quality assurance, architecture, and Agile development methodology
  • Familiar with Automatic process deployment, continues improvement (CI) and continues deployment (CD), GitOps, Ansible
  • Experience with project testing such as Factory acceptance test (FAT), Site acceptance test (SAT) and user acceptance test (UAT)
  • Experience with web and other technologies such as HTML 5, Javascript, CSS and JQuery, Perl script, Python, RDBMS system such as oracle, MS-SQL, Oracle, PostgreSQL, Microsoft Power BI reporting, Tableau, crystal reports
